Ⅰ VFP中,要编辑参照完整性,可是却不能清理数据库了,怎么办呢
关闭数据库,重新打开再清理数据库。
Ⅱ vf中,要进行数据库清理,可那个选项是灰色的,这是怎么回事
那说明你的数据库无需清理,干净、整洁
Ⅲ vfp中不能清理数据库的原因是什么
你可能是网络好几个用户,而你的打开方式不是独占方式,
用以下方式打开试,比如数据库是abc:
use abc exclus
或者
set exclus on
use abc
如果成功那就可以进行,清理zip排列sort等操作了
Ⅳ 如何清空vfp数据库内容
要一个一个的表清空,例如:
use 表A
ZAP
搜索到一个小程序,你可以试试看:
use database.doc
to array _arr field objectname for alltrim(objecttype)="Table"
use
for i=1 to alen(_arr)
g=alltrim(_arr[i])
use (g) exclusive
zap
use
endfor
Ⅳ vfp怎么清理数据库
可以使用腾讯手机管家的内存清理功能
先通过垃圾扫描来清理掉手机上的垃圾和软件的缓存
之后进行深度清理,把一些文件垃圾、缓存文件、安装包之类的垃圾也清理掉
还能卸载一些不常用的软件并进行卸载残留的清理进一步释放手机空间
Ⅵ 在VFP表单中向数据库进行添加 修改 删除表中数据命令
你好!
insert
添加命令
delete
删除命令
change
edit
修改
编辑命令
希望对你有所帮助,望采纳。
Ⅶ VFP中如何物理删除数据
用 delete 删除的是逻辑删除,只是添了删除符号。用pack删除的才是物理删除。
在VFP里如果想彻底删除记录用的命令是PACK。
在VC里只要
m_pSet->Delete();
UpdateData(FALSE);
数据库里记录就应该彻底删除了(用Access是这样)。
Ⅷ VF中怎么清理数据库
1、能在服务器电脑上创建SQL Server数据库、数据表
2、能在客户机上创建ODBC数据源,用客户机能连接上服务器上的数据库,能在VF中创建远程视图查看到服务器上表的记录
3、对如何在客户机上用VF去添加、修改、删除服务器中数据表的记录,那是一无所知
Ⅸ 在visual foxfor中清理数据库的作用
在visual foxfor中清理数据库的作用是减小数据库的大小。
运行 PACK 命令删除带有删除标记的行,以减小数据库的大小。
PACK命令,永久删除当前表中标记为删除所有记录,并减少与表相关备忘录文件的大小。
语法:
PACK [MEMO] [DBF]
参数:
MEMO,从备注文件中删除未使用的空间,但不会删除标记为从表中删除记录。在备注字段的信息存储在一个相关的备忘录文件。备忘录文件具有相同的名称表和.ftp扩展。
DBF,从表中删除标记删除的记录,但不影响备注文件。
可以使用
VALIDATE DATABASE 命令清除数据库与表之间的链接。
VALIDATE DATABASE命令,确保在当前数据库表和索引的位置是正确的。
语法:
VALIDATE DATABASE
[RECOVER]
[NOCONSOLE]
[TO PRINTER [PROMPT] | TO FILE FileName]
参数:
RECOVER
显示对话框,让你找到不包含在数据库中的位置表和索引。 VALIDATE DATABASE恢复必须在命令窗口中发出;发行VALIDATE数据库恢复中的程序产生的错误信息。.
NOCONSOLE
禁止错误信息输出到Visual FoxPro主窗口或活动的用户自定义窗口。
TO PRINTER [PROMPT]
把来自VALIDATEDATABASE命令错误消息输出到打印机。
提示显示打印开始前一个打印对话框。放置PROMPT关键字打印机后立即生效。TO FILE FileName
指示错误信息输出到指定的文件名的文件。如果该文件已经存在,并且SETSAFETY为ON时,如果要覆盖该文件要求你。
VALIDATE DATABASE命令示例:
下面的示例打开Testdata数据库,并使用VALIDATE DATABASE命令,以确保表和索引数据库中的位置是正确的。
CLOSE DATABASES
SET PATH TO (HOME(2) + 'Data') && Sets path to database
OPEN DATABASE testdata EXCLUSIVE && Open testdata database
VALIDATE DATABASE